Web12 de abr. de 2010 · HID headlamps differ significantly both in architecture and operation compared to incandescent headlamps; the light is produced by passing electrical current through a gas and generating a luminous arc, rather than by resistive heating of an incandescent filament. Web23 de fev. de 2013 · HID stands for High Intensity Discharge which are arc lamps. They are popular light sources and have widespread usage in applications where high illuminance over an area is needed. Xenon is an inert gas used in the tube of HID; hence called Xenon Lamps or Xenon arc lamps. More about HID The HIDs are a type of arc lamp. WebIn recent years, high-intensity discharge (HID) headlamps have become widespread in the automobile industry. Compared to the traditional halogen headlamp sources, HID headlamps generate more light. Generally, this light is distributed to peripheral areas. At present, glare is an important issue facing HID headlamps.
